  • Publication number: 20120312896
    Abstract: A fluid dispensing device is disclosed that is capable of producing two distinct spray patterns. The device may include a rotatable hub having a first barrel for producing a first spray pattern and a second barrel for producing a second spray pattern. The barrels may be oriented in different directions with a predetermined angle between directions, such as approximately 180 degrees. A shell may be coupled to and rotatable with the hub. The shell may include a first portion having a first structural feature corresponding to a characteristic of the first spray pattern and a second portion may having a second structural feature corresponding to a characteristic of the second spray pattern. The structural features inform the user of a characteristic of the spray pattern that will be discharged by the device by the associated barrels, thereby permitting the user to intuitively select the desired spray pattern.

  • Publication number: 20120312895
    Abstract: A fluid dispensing device is provided that is capable of discharging fluid in multiple different directions simultaneously. The device may include a deflector which redirects an initial stream of fluid from the container into multiple sub-streams that are oriented in different directions. The device may create a spray pattern that substantially covers an entire 360 degree area surrounding the device, which may be advantageous for certain applications such as toilet bowl cleaner dispensers. A control valve or flow restrictor may be provided for preventing unintended discharge of fluid when the container is inverted.

  • Publication number: 20120097575
    Abstract: A corn holder storage unit for retaining one or more corn holders in a safe, sanitary, and convenient manner is disclosed. One or more members defining a cavity and having at least one opening is adapted to accept and retain one or more corn holders, and preferably each member is adapted to retain a pair of corn holders along the member axis. Where the corn holder storage unit is configured to retain a pair of corn holders, the distance between opposing ends of the member should be at least two times the length of the corn holder operative end. Preferably a peripheral structure encloses the one or more members, and cooperation between the member and the peripheral structure prevents the holder from passing through the cavity and from being dislodged from the corn holder storage unit by providing an abutment rim and a variety of retaining fits.
